The nicest (newest, biggest, most expensive) houses are in North Bethany--they are building some HUGE beach houses in little enclaves between Route 1 and the beach. Bethany is known for being more of a family beach. Dewey caters more to the singles & 20-30 year old bar scene. Rehoboth is very nice (and has a boardwalk), and is more established as a year round town than Bethany or Dewey. Rehoboth also has some nice homes, but they are usually more expensive, and some are older (victorians etc.), and not as "beachy" as the ones right on the dunes in Bethany. Rehoboth also attracts a large gay population, if that factors into your decision.

Ocean City has a lot more condominiums, and is larger than Bethany, and has a boardwalk at the bottom of it (1st-30th streets). The nicest and newest places are up in the higher street numbers (80th street & above). Not too many oceanblock single family homes.
